Backend Software Engineer
Who we are
Findigs is on a mission to make renting work for all of us: to support every path, and simplify the way forward. We’re making every aspect of renting fairer, stress-free, and more convenient by changing the fundamentals of renting.
Our digital rental application offers a safe and seamless way to apply and get approved for your next home. We specialize in developing software and services for property managers nationwide, empowering them to deliver exceptional service to renters, while evaluating applications with unmatched speed and precision.
The Role
As an Backend Engineer, you will play a pivotal role in delivering innovative and fast-paced software solutions. In this role, you will own durable integrations, working alongside strategic partners to implement functional solutions across various systems. You’ll enable event orchestration and data access across internal and external systems, powering data science to drive the property management industry forward. You will also have the opportunity to occasionally collaborate and problem-solve with our customers directly.
\n Where you’ll make an impact:- Build robust and scalable software that connects large interconnected systems of disparate capabilities.
- Help improve our code quality through writing unit tests, automation and performing code reviews.
- Participate in brainstorming sessions and contribute ideas to our technology, algorithms and products.
- Work with others to understand end-user requirements, formulate use cases, and then translate that into a pragmatic and effective technical solution.
- Dive into difficult problems and successfully deliver results on schedule.
- Debug production issues across services and several levels of the stack.
